diff --git a/analyze_grades.py b/analyze_grades.py
index 37c9ffa7fa67fedb9199d48ffa07d46e6263a8b8..b0367270b75e68880f907dded7a7b5e48942a757 100755
--- a/analyze_grades.py
+++ b/analyze_grades.py
@@ -134,7 +134,7 @@ def print_sample_scores(assignment: CanvasAssignment,
         i = 1
         for student in selected_students:
             print(f'Student {i:>2} -- raw score: {scores[student]}'
-                  f'\tscaled score: {100 * scores[student] / points_possible}')
+                  f'\tscaled score: {100 * scores[student] / points_possible if scores[student] is not None else None}')
             i += 1
         print('Collect sample materials --')
         print(f'"A" student: {a_student.get_name() if a_student is not None else a_student}')